WebFeb 4, 2024 · Today we look at the Amalekites, descendants of Amalek. In the Beginning. Amalek was the grandson of Esau, Jacob’s older brother. We know both his mother’s name (Timna, a concubine of his father Eliphaz) and his grandmother’s name (Adah, wife of his grandfather Esau) (Genesis 36:9–12; 1 Chronicles 1:34–36). WebWe are introduced to one of Amalek’s more famous descendants in Esther 3:1. Here, Haman is identified as a relative of Agag, king of Amalek. Haman’s desire to utterly destroy the Jewish people was an expression of his long-standing national tradition, his familial inheritance.
